Isuzu Motors India, a subsidiary of Isuzu Motors Ltd, Japan, launched the mu-X premium SUV in India. The 4×2 variant is priced Rs 23.99 lakh and the 4×4 is priced Rs 25.99 lakh, ex-showroom, Delhi. The mu-X is a full-size, seven-seater SUV. It is powered by a 3.0-litre diesel engine which produces a maximum output of 130kW (177PS) and torque of 380Nm. Both the 4×2 and 4×4 variants will be available with a sequential shift automatic transmission; there’s no manual gearbox option as of now. It will be built at the company’s new plant at Sri City in Andhra Pradesh.
